Practical Designer Notes

  1. Test First: Always test Freedom Family Faith Friend and Firework on scrap fabric before moving to the final product. Especially if you’re planning to resize it or change thread colors.
  2. Check Thread Color Contrast: Ensure the chosen thread colors stand out against your fabric. Lighter backgrounds may call for deeper hues, while dark fabrics benefit from metallic or white threads.
  3. Review Stitch Density: Pay close attention to fill stitch areas. Too much density can lead to puckering or stiffness, while too little may reduce visual impact. Adjust accordingly based on your fabric type.
  4. Confirm Hoop Size: Since no exact hoop sizes are provided, double-check what your machine requires. If you're working within tight space constraints, consider simplifying or isolating specific parts of the design.
  5. Inspect Small Details: The design includes delicate elements like tiny letters and soft curves. These should be reviewed closely to ensure they translate well through your machine and chosen fabric.
  6. Use Proper Stabilizer: Depending on the fabric texture and weight, a tear-away or cut-away stabilizer may be necessary to keep the stitches crisp and prevent shifting.
  7. Test in Black and White Mockups: Before finalizing thread colors, create a black and white version to see how the design holds up without color influence.
  8. Compare Light and Dark Fabrics: Try stitching the design on both light and dark materials to evaluate visibility and overall aesthetic.
  9. Check Licensing Terms: Since this is a digital embroidery file, confirm whether it allows for commercial use before selling finished products or digital assets. If licensing terms aren't clear, reach out to the creator for clarification.
